Gangneung 'City (Sea Tea) Bus' to Operate Major Tourist Attractions Starting Next Month on the 1st
Anmok Coffee Street~Jumunjin Beach Route... Improved Access to Gangneung Coastal Tourist Attractions
[Asia Economy Reporter Ra Young-cheol] Gangneung City, Gangwon Province announced on the 28th that "for the purpose of fostering a tourism hub city project, from August 1st, the Gangneung City Sea Tea Bus will operate from Anmok Coffee Street to Jumunjin Beach (one-way 23 km)."
The main tourist spots along City Bus Route 1 include Anmok Coffee Street, St. John's Hotel, Gyeongpo Beach, the Goblin filming location, and Jumunjin Beach, with 16 round trips per day. The fare is the same as the existing city bus.
The city expects that riding the Sea Tea Bus along the northern coastal area of Gangneung will be the only route in Korea where tourists can enjoy the scent of coffee, pine trees, and the sea breeze, thereby enhancing tourist convenience and satisfaction and contributing to the local economy.

A city official stated, "We will improve accessibility to tourist attractions through the City Bus route and enhance the route to meet tourists' demands by adjusting dispatch times and adding new routes."
